Unsecured Loans: Favourable for All, Tenants and Non-homeowners

 
Author: C.carl
 

An unsecured loan is a loan taken without offering any collateral. Collateral is nothing but a material assurance for the repayment of the loan. In the UK, a home is generally used as collateral. For a home to be used as collateral there should be sufficient equity available in it. A vast majority of borrowers in the UK do not own a home. For this group of people, unsecured loans are the only available option.

Barring a few customised loans, all the other loans are available in unsecured type. If you need an all-purpose unsecured loan then you can go for an unsecured personal loan. There is no restriction in the use of unsecured personal loan.

Unsecured loans are a favourable option for not only the tenants and non-homeowners. This kind of loan also remains a suitable alternative for the borrowers who do not want to offer their home as collateral. Using the home as collateral is bit of a gambling. If you fail in your repayment, the home will be lost.

Therefore, those homeowners who are not sure of their financial future can take unsecured loans to avoid risking their property. In addition to keeping the borrower risk free, unsecured loans offer some other benefits. These loans can gratify the need of instant cash release.

The processing of unsecured loans is simpler than that of secured loans. There is less paperwork in this kind of loans as no collateral is attached to them. The hassle and expenditure of property assessment is also not there in unsecured loans.

Beside this, unsecured loans are available with poor credit score too. May be some lenders do not agree to offer unsecured loans with favorable terms to the borrowers having bad credit record. However, you can pass up them and approach the online lenders who offer unsecured loans at competitive price.
